// Copyright (c) Microsoft. All rights reserved.
using System;
using System.Diagnostics.CodeAnalysis;
using Microsoft.Shared.DiagnosticIds;
namespace Microsoft.Agents.AI.Foundry.Hosting;
/// <summary>
/// Built-in <see cref="FoundryMemoryProvider"/> <c>stateInitializer</c> factories that derive the
/// <see cref="FoundryMemoryProviderScope"/> from the per-session <see cref="HostedSessionContext"/>
/// applied by the Foundry hosting layer.
/// </summary>
/// <remarks>
/// Pass the result of any of these helpers as the <c>stateInitializer</c> argument when constructing
/// <see cref="FoundryMemoryProvider"/>:
/// <code>
/// new FoundryMemoryProvider(client, "my-store",
/// stateInitializer: HostedFoundryMemoryProviderScopes.PerUser());
/// </code>
/// All helpers throw <see cref="InvalidOperationException"/> when
/// <see cref="HostedSessionContextExtensions.GetHostedContext"/> returns <see langword="null"/>.
/// That happens when the agent runs outside the Foundry hosting layer (e.g., a console app); in
/// that case write a custom <c>stateInitializer</c> instead of using these helpers.
/// </remarks>
[Experimental(DiagnosticIds.Experiments.AIOpenAIResponses)]
public static class HostedFoundryMemoryProviderScopes
{
/// <summary>
/// Returns a <c>stateInitializer</c> that scopes memories per end user, using
/// <see cref="HostedSessionContext.UserId"/> as the partition key.
/// </summary>
/// <returns>A delegate suitable for the <c>stateInitializer</c> argument of <see cref="FoundryMemoryProvider"/>.</returns>
public static Func<AgentSession?, FoundryMemoryProvider.State> PerUser() =>
session => new FoundryMemoryProvider.State(new FoundryMemoryProviderScope(GetRequiredHostedContext(session).UserId));
/// <summary>
/// Returns a <c>stateInitializer</c> that scopes memories per conversation, using
/// <see cref="HostedSessionContext.ChatId"/> as the partition key. Use this when memories should
/// be visible to every participant in a shared conversation (for example, a Teams group chat).
/// </summary>
/// <returns>A delegate suitable for the <c>stateInitializer</c> argument of <see cref="FoundryMemoryProvider"/>.</returns>
public static Func<AgentSession?, FoundryMemoryProvider.State> PerChat() =>
session => new FoundryMemoryProvider.State(new FoundryMemoryProviderScope(GetRequiredHostedContext(session).ChatId));
/// <summary>
/// Returns a <c>stateInitializer</c> that scopes memories per (user, chat) pair, composing
/// <see cref="HostedSessionContext.UserId"/> and <see cref="HostedSessionContext.ChatId"/> into a
/// single delimiter-safe partition key. Use this when memories should be visible only to the same
/// user within the same conversation.
/// </summary>
/// <remarks>
/// Both identity values are opaque strings that may contain any characters, including the <c>:</c>
/// delimiter. To keep the composite key injective (so two distinct (user, chat) pairs can never
/// collide), each part is escaped (<c>\</c> becomes <c>\\</c>, then <c>:</c> becomes <c>\:</c>) before
/// being joined with a <c>::</c> separator.
/// </remarks>
/// <returns>A delegate suitable for the <c>stateInitializer</c> argument of <see cref="FoundryMemoryProvider"/>.</returns>
public static Func<AgentSession?, FoundryMemoryProvider.State> PerUserAndChat() =>
session =>
{
var ctx = GetRequiredHostedContext(session);
return new FoundryMemoryProvider.State(
new FoundryMemoryProviderScope($"{EscapeScopePart(ctx.UserId)}::{EscapeScopePart(ctx.ChatId)}"));
};
/// <summary>
/// Escapes special characters in a scope part so that distinct (user, chat) pairs produce distinct
/// composite scope keys. Backslashes are escaped first (<c>\</c> becomes <c>\\</c>), then colons
/// (<c>:</c> becomes <c>\:</c>), ensuring the <c>{user}::{chat}</c> format is unambiguous.
/// </summary>
private static string EscapeScopePart(string part) => part.Replace("\\", "\\\\").Replace(":", "\\:");
private static HostedSessionContext GetRequiredHostedContext(AgentSession? session) =>
session?.GetHostedContext()
?? throw new InvalidOperationException(
$"{nameof(HostedSessionContext)} was not provided by the hosting layer. " +
$"The {nameof(HostedFoundryMemoryProviderScopes)} helpers require the agent to be hosted via the Foundry hosting layer. " +
"If running outside a hosted Foundry container, supply a custom stateInitializer to FoundryMemoryProvider instead.");
}
